Hebrews 1TAB

1 In many portions and in many ways long ago, God {Theos, Supreme Revealer} spoke to the fathers {patrasin: ancestral leaders} by the prophets.

2 But in these last days {eschatos: final stage} He {Theos, Climactic Revealer} has spoken to us in a Son, whom He appointed heir of all things, through whom also He made the ages.

3 He {Christos, Radiant Son} who is the radiance of the glory and the exact imprint of His substance and who sustains all things by the word of His power, after making purification for sins through Himself, sat down at the right hand of the Majesty {megalosynes: Supreme Greatness} on high.

4 In this way He {Iesous, Exalted Son} became so much greater than the angels, since the name {onoma: Divine Title} He has inherited is more excellent than theirs.

5 For to which of the angels did He {Theos, Exalted Father} ever say, “You are My Son, today I have begotten {gegenneka: affirmed as Son} You”? And again, “I will be a Father to Him, and He will be a Son to Me”?

6 And again, when He brings the firstborn {prototokos: Preeminent Heir} into the inhabited world, He says, “And let all the angels of God {Theos, Commander of Angels} worship Him.”

7 And with regard to the angels He {Theos, Exalting His Son} says, “He who makes His angels winds {pneumata: rushing winds} and His ministers a flame of fire.”

8 But concerning the Son He says, “Your throne, O God {Theos, Divine Sovereign}, is forever and ever, and the scepter of uprightness {euthytetos: moral straightness} is the scepter of Your kingdom.”

9 You have loved righteousness {dikaiosyne: just conduct} and hated lawlessness; therefore God {Theos, Anointing Father}, your God, has anointed you with the oil of gladness above your companions.

10 And You, Lord {Kyrios, Sovereign Creator}, in the beginning laid the foundation of the earth {ge: created world}, and the heavens are the works of Your hands.

11 They will perish, but You {Christos, Eternal Sustainer} remain; and all will grow old like a garment {himation: outer covering}.

12 And as a cloak You {Christos, Eternal Creator} will roll them up, and like a garment they will be changed; but You are the same {ho autos: Unchanging One}, and Your years will never fail.

13 But to which of the angels has He {Theos, Supreme Speaker} ever said, “Sit at My right hand until I make your enemies {echthrous: hostile ones} a footstool for your feet”?

14 Are they not all ministering {leitourgika: sacred-service work} spirits, being sent for service for the sake of those who are about to inherit salvation {soteria: God-given deliverance}?
